What the data shows

Haslemere saw somewhat more crime than Poole in April 2026 (72 vs 61 incidents). The crime profiles diverge meaningfully: Haslemere sees higher rates of Shoplifting (13) and Public order (10), while Poole has more Anti-social behaviour (18) and Criminal damage & arson (5). Both areas sit below the national average for recorded crime — a positive sign for either location.
